Coffee Shopping in Boston

6
location icon 95 Objects

Smart AI Guide

Off
On
Boston | Massachusetts Region, USA - Rated 6

Coffee shops in Boston:

Best Rating
Nespresso Boutique Boston in USA, Massachusetts | Coffee - Country Helper
4.2
3
Coffee
Boutique